安卓猜拳游戏代码大全,从入门到精通的编程之旅

小编

你有没有想过,在手机上玩一把简单的猜拳游戏,竟然能让你体验到编程的乐趣呢?没错,安卓猜拳游戏代码大全,就是这样一个神奇的存在。今天,就让我带你一起探索这个小小的游戏背后的大世界吧!

一、猜拳游戏,简单却不失趣味

猜拳游戏,又称剪刀石头布,是一种古老而普遍的手势游戏。在安卓平台上,它以代码的形式呈现,却依然能让你感受到那份童趣。想象你正和手机里的“对手”展开一场紧张刺激的较量,是不是很有趣呢?

二、安卓猜拳游戏代码大全,揭秘编程奥秘

1. 布局设计:猜拳游戏的界面设计通常由XML布局文件完成。在这个文件中,你会看到按钮、图像视图、文本视图等控件的配置和布局。这些控件就像游戏中的角色,各司其职,共同演绎着这场游戏。

2. 事件监听:当用户点击按钮时,需要通过事件监听器来捕捉这个动作。在安卓中,我们通常会使用`OnClickListener`或者`OnTouchListener`来实现这一功能。

3. 游戏逻辑:猜拳游戏的胜负规则是固定的:石头胜剪刀,剪刀胜布,布胜石头。在代码中,你需要编写逻辑来判断用户的选择和电脑的随机选择,然后确定胜负。

4. 随机数生成:为了让电脑有随机的选择,我们需要使用`java.util.Random`类来生成0到2之间的随机数,分别对应石头、剪刀、布。

5. 用户反馈:游戏结果需要实时反馈给用户。这可以通过修改`TextView`或者显示对话框来实现。胜利、失败或平局的提示应清晰明了。

6. 异常处理:在游戏过程中可能会遇到各种异常,如网络问题、内存不足等。合理的异常处理机制可以提高用户体验,避免程序崩溃。

三、猜拳游戏代码大全,助力编程学习

1. Android开发环境搭建:熟悉Android Studio的安装与配置,包括SDK的下载安装、虚拟设备的创建和管理。

2. Android项目结构:了解Android Studio项目中的源代码文件结构,包括Java/Kotlin源代码文件夹、资源文件夹、布局文件夹、values文件夹、`AndroidManifest.xml`文件等。

3. 布局设计:使用XML布局文件设计猜拳游戏的用户界面,包括按钮、图像视图、文本视图等控件的配置和布局。

4. Java/Kotlin编程基础:掌握Java或Kotlin语言,实现游戏的逻辑部分,包括游戏规则的编写、用户输入的处理、游戏结果的判断等。

5. 资源文件使用:在`values`文件夹中管理游戏所需的字符串资源、颜色资源和尺寸资源等,使程序更加模块化和易于维护。

6. Android生命周期:了解并应用Android组件生命周期,确保游戏在各种情况下都能正常运行。

四、猜拳游戏代码大全,开启编程之旅

通过学习安卓猜拳游戏代码大全,你不仅可以了解到编程的基本原理,还能在动手实践的过程中,提升自己的编程技能。当你成功运行出这款游戏时,那种成就感是无法用言语表达的。

五、

安卓猜拳游戏代码大全,就像一把钥匙,打开了编程世界的大门。在这里,你可以尽情探索、学习、成长。相信在不久的将来,你也能成为一位优秀的程序员,创造出属于自己的精彩作品!